Executive Committee
   
Sean C. Dooley, Ph.D - President

Sean Dooley graduated from Lehigh University in 1998 with a B.A. in Architecture and a B.S. in Civil Engineering with a focus in structures. Upon graduation he worked six months for the Swiss structural engineer Jurg Conzett in Chur, Switzerland before earning his doctorate at the Swiss Federal Institute of Technology Lausanne in 2004. While completing his doctorate, Dr. Dooley collaborated with his architect-wife to design and oversee the construction of a community health and education center in Sierra Leone, Western Africa, for the non-governmental organization Mercy Ships. This experience inspired him to pursue a career in site civil because of this discipline's profound impact on the appearance of the built environment and on overall environmental health. Dr. Dooley presently works for the civil engineering company Keystone Consulting Engineers, Inc., in their Bethlehem, Pennsylvania office and resides in Stockertown, Pennsylvania with his wife and two children. He is Chairman of the Stockertown Borough Planning Commission, Secretary-Elect of the Lehigh Valley Section of the American Society of Civil Engineers, a Steering Committee Member of the Lehigh Valley Branch of the Delaware Valley Green Building Council, and a member of the Pennsylvania Planning Association
 
 
Herb Klotz - Vice President

Herb is currently Manager of the Innovation Process Center at Air Products and Chemicals.  The Innovation Process Center manages the infrastructure, processes, metrics and education associated with new offering development.  His twenty nine year career at Air Products has included a variety of research roles in thermodynamic modeling, computational chemistry and laboratory automation, and technology management roles in air separation technology and intellectual asset management.   Herb graduated from New Jersey Institute of Technology in 1980 with a B.S. in Chemical Engineering and earned an M.S. in Chemical Engineering from Lehigh University in 1985.  He has previously served as chair of the communications committee of EWB-LVP.

Erika Squitieri - Secretary
Erika Squitieri graduated with honors from Villanova University in 2005 with a BS in Chemical Engineering. She has since worked for Air Products in 3 different process positions, currently in Asset Management. She has been in the field for her previous 2 assignments, gaining practical engineering experience through hands-on learning and problem-solving.
 
 
 
Ron Pearlstein  - Treasurer

Ronald Pearlstein was born in 1962 in Philadelphia, PA.  After completing a BA degree in chemistry and a BS degree in chemical engineering at the University of Pennsylvania in 1884, he attended MIT where he earned a Ph.D. degree in inorganic chemistry in 1988.  In 1989, he joined Air Products and Chemicals, Inc. where he has been involved in various product and process research and development projects and is currently a research associate in the Global Technology department.  He has served on the communication committee and helped to develop the EWB-LehighValley website.    His interests include bicycling and renewable energy.

John F. Cirucci - Past President

John Cirucci received his BS Degree in Chemical Engineering from The Pennsylvania State University in 1981 and his MS Degree in Chemical Engineering from Lehigh University in 1992. He has worked at Air Products and Chemicals, Inc. since 1981, holding various positions in applications developments, process design and process technology development. He holds 11 patents in reaction and separation processes. John joined Engineers Without Borders in 2006 and affiliated with the Mid-Atlantic Professionals chapter (Philadelphia). In Spring of 2007 he become a professional mentor for the Lehigh University student chapter. He is actively working with the American Institute of Chemical Engineers (AIChE) to form a national partnership with EWB and is the chair of the newly formed EWB Liaison Committee of AIChE. He also serves on the AIChE Societal Impact Operating Council and is the AIChE Ambassador to Lehigh University. John resides near Schnecksville, Pennsylvania with his two children and wife, Lori, who teaches Science in the Bethlehem Area School District. He enjoys hiking, backpacking, hunting, fishing, canoeing, reading, garage science and many other temporal hobbies.
